Я сейчас работаю с очень простой моделью в стиле блога
class TripReport(models.Model):
author = models.ForeignKey(User, on_delete=models.CASCADE)
countries = models.ManyToManyField(Country, blank=False, related_name='trip_countries')
title = models.CharField(max_length=100)
content = models.TextField()
date_posted = models.DateField(default=timezone.now)
date_updated = models.DateField(auto_now=True)
def __str__(self):
return self.title
Я хочу добавить фотографии к модели.Я знаю, что могу использовать модели Django.ImageField, но я хочу, чтобы там было несколько фотографий и в определенных местах по всему содержимому TextField.Кажется, мне нужно было бы использовать отдельную модель для загрузки фотографий, а затем использовать отношение ManyToMany, чтобы связать их с моделью отчета о поездке, но я не уверен, как я могу убедиться, что TextField внедрит их в нужное место.